How much HP/TQ gain would I see from a SS b-pipe from WSP? I dont think it listed any numbers. Is it even worth it to get a new b-pipe?

Also - I know I can save big bucks doing exhaust myself, but Im a little skeptical about my mechanical knowledge, Ive never done exhaust work; but Im not a total idieet when it comes to cars. My step-dad was big into cars when he was my age, but not so much any more. Is this something we could do in the garage?

The place I want to take my car to is called Sublime, here in Omaha. Theyre about the only place that works with imports mainly. They want $725 (installed)for thier Thermal (I think thats what kind they said it was) cat back system. I can nearly replace my whole exhaust for about $500 less, as long as I do it myself.

Them: $350(WSP Y)+ $725(Thier cat-back)=$1075
Me: $350 (WSP Y)+ $110 (Carsound cat)+ $75(WSP muffler)=$535

Am I missing anything, guys?

You've got the right idea there....

go with the WSP Y and Carsound cat(or get a Catco model for only $75) and muffler.

I'd skip the Greddy catback...$4-500 is too much for 5 or less horsepower, but I admit the Greddy SS style muffler looks real sweet! if you wan't 2.5" catback why not get the WSP catback piping or have a local shop custom bend you some?? it'll definently be less than Greddy!
